plc编程mov是什么
-
PLC编程中的MOV是指Move(移动)指令。该指令用于将数据从一个位置移动到另一个位置。MOV指令在PLC中被广泛使用,用于数据传输、存储和操作。
在PLC中,数据可以存储在不同的寄存器或变量中,而MOV指令可以将数据从一个位置复制到另一个位置。它可以将数据从一个寄存器复制到另一个寄存器,也可以将数据从一个变量复制到另一个变量。
MOV指令具有以下常见的变体:
- 直接寻址:在直接寻址中,MOV指令将源寄存器或变量中的数据直接复制到目标寄存器或变量中。
例如:MOV A, B 将变量B的值复制到变量A中。
- 立即数寻址:在立即数寻址中,MOV指令将立即数(即固定的常量)复制到目标寄存器或变量中。
例如:MOV A, #10 将数值10复制到变量A中。
- 间接寻址:在间接寻址中,MOV指令使用指向源数据的指针,将该数据复制到目标寄存器或变量中。
例如:MOV A, [B] 将变量B指向的寄存器或变量的值复制到变量A中。
除了这些基本的寻址方式外,还有其他一些寻址方式,如索引寻址和自动增量寻址,可根据具体的PLC编程规范和要求进行使用。
总之,PLC编程中的MOV指令是一种数据传输操作,用于将数据从一个位置移动到另一个位置,以便进行存储和操作。它在控制系统中的应用十分广泛。
1年前 -
在PLC编程中,MOV是一种指令,代表Move(移动)的意思。它用于将数据从一个地方移动到另一个地方。下面是关于MOV指令的五个要点:
-
功能:MOV指令用于将一个数据或信号从一个源地址复制到一个目标地址。这个源地址可以是PLC的输入端口、输出端口、位地址、字地址或其他寄存器。目标地址通常是一个内部寄存器或输出端口。通过MOV指令,用户可以在PLC中进行数据传输和复制操作。
-
格式:MOV指令的格式可以根据具体的PLC品牌和型号而有所不同。一般情况下,MOV指令包括操作码、源地址和目标地址。操作码指示PLC执行的特定操作,源地址和目标地址指定了要复制的数据的位置。例如,一个MOV指令的格式可能是:MOV D100,D200,表示将D100寄存器的值复制到D200寄存器。
-
数据类型:MOV指令可以用于传输不同类型的数据,包括位(位地址或输入/输出端口)、字节、字、双字、浮点数等。PLC具有不同的数据类型,因此在使用MOV指令时需要确保源地址和目标地址的数据类型匹配,以避免错误。
-
动作:MOV指令在PLC程序中通常作为一条常规指令出现。当PLC执行到MOV指令时,它将读取源地址中的数据,并将其复制到目标地址中。这个过程是快速和无损耗的,可以高效地实现数据传输和复制操作。
-
应用:MOV指令在PLC编程中具有广泛的应用。它可以用于将传感器输入复制到输出端口,将一个寄存器中的值复制到另一个寄存器,将数据从输入模块复制到输出模块,以及在不同的程序块之间传递数据等。
总结:在PLC编程中,MOV指令允许用户将数据从一个位置移动到另一个位置。它是一种重要的指令,用于实现数据传输和复制操作。理解并掌握MOV指令对于PLC编程人员来说是至关重要的。
1年前 -
-
PLC编程中的MOV指令是Move(移动)的缩写,它用于将数据从一个位置复制到另一个位置。MOV指令可以用于将数据从寄存器复制到寄存器、从寄存器复制到内存、从内存复制到寄存器以及在内存之间复制数据。
下面我将详细介绍PLC编程中的MOV指令的使用方法和操作流程:
-
确定源地址和目标地址:
首先需要确定要复制数据的源地址和目标地址。源地址可以是一个寄存器、一个内存地址或一个其他的数据地址,目标地址通常是一个寄存器或一个内存地址。 -
编写MOV指令:
根据PLC的编程软件,编写MOV指令。指令格式一般为MOV 目标地址, 源地址。例如:
MOV D1, A1 ;将寄存器A1的值复制到寄存器D1
MOV D1, M1 ;将内存单元M1的值复制到寄存器D1 -
配置源地址和目标地址:
在PLC编程软件中,需要配置源地址和目标地址。源地址和目标地址可以是输入寄存器(I)、输出寄存器(Q)、数据寄存器(D)或内存地址(M)。 -
输入数据:
如果需要在编程软件中输入数据,可以直接在源地址中输入数据。 -
运行PLC程序:
将编写好的PLC程序下载到PLC设备中,然后运行程序。 -
检查结果:
在PLC程序运行期间,根据MOV指令复制的数据是否正确,在PLC设备上查看结果。可以使用调试工具或监控功能来检查数据是否已成功复制到目标地址。
需要注意的是,在使用MOV指令时,需要确保源地址和目标地址的数据类型一致,否则可能会出现数据异常或错误的情况。同时,还需要注意源地址和目标地址之间的数据类型转换,以确保数据的正确性。
1年前 -